Who created the infinity stone?

The Infinity Stones were six immensely powerful gem-like objects tied to different aspects of the universe, created by the Big Bang from six singularities. Only beings of immense power can directly wield the Stones, such as Celestials, and the Mad Titan Thanos.

Why is Deadpool immortal but not Wolverine?

Deadpool's healing factor rapidly creates dead cells to replace other cells that are perpetually dying, as opposed to healthy ones like Wolverine, as his healing factor was artificially linked to his terminal cancer during his Weapon X experimentation.

What is the black Infinity Stone?

The Death Stone was a black-colored Infinity Stone native to the Battlerealm. It housed the Death Realm, a "dead and powerless" mirror of the Battlerealm and all of its pocket dimensions.

Who has the Soul Stone?

Kept on Vormir and under the protection of Red Skull since 1945, the Soul Stone was acquired by Thanos in 2018 after he sacrificed Gamora, which he later destroyed after initiating the Snap.

Who created Vormir?

Debuting in Avengers #123, Vormir as a concept was created by Steve Englehart and William Robert Brown. There, the alien planet was the home of the Vorms, an alien race that heavily resembled gigantic dragons and lizards from the myths of Earth.

Who has the Reality Stone?

After Thor defeats Malekith, Asgard hands the Reality Stone over to The Collector for safekeeping, but Thanos acquires the Reality Stone in Avengers: Infinity War and uses it to kidnap Gamora. Endgame sees the MCU Infinity Stones destroyed by Thanos - until they are plucked out of the past by the Avengers.
